Prince Harry leaves African Parks board after charity admitted rangers committed human rights abuses Prince Harry has left the board of African Parks after nearly a decade with the conservation charity, a year after the organization acknowledged that some of its rangers had committed human rights abuses. A spokesperson for Harry, 41, confirmed his departure while emphasizing that his work in African conservation will continue. “The Duke is proud of his 10 years with African Parks and fully supports the ongoing strengthening of its Board,” the spokesperson said. “His commitment to conservation in Africa continues, and he remains a supporter of African Parks’ mission.” Harry first partnered with African Parks in 2016 and became president of the organization the following year. He was appointed to its board of directors in 2023.
